Postal Codes, known as ZIP codes, ensure timely mail delivery. Each ZIP code designates a specific delivery point, which determines your fee.

There are four types of ZIP Codes within Pleasantville:

Unique: Assigned to a single high-volume address.

Post Office Box only: Used exclusively for PO Boxes at a given facility.

Military: Used to route mail to the U.S. military.

Standard: Used for all other locations.
